Most have buffered shot...This holds the shot together longer.. Then the wad..It's not split it's one whole piece.  When the shot comes out it travels longer distances before it starts to spread.  Truly not the best shell for gray fox when the Gray Fox Pup is playing but for longer distances......It might get more shot into a fox out there a bit farther..As you know these are designated as Turkey Loads on the box..

Chilled shot is soft...Magnum Shot is harder,  Copper Platted Lead Shot is harder yet but the best is Nickel Plated Lead Shot..  Copper Platted is good for fox.  However chilled shot...um that rabbit and grouse shot.. So when you do start to reload get to learn all the different kinds of lead..

Then when we are hunting in the early part of the season and shooting close especially for Gray Fox..  Maybe the premium high brass would be better then turkey loads.  Let say Remington Express...I'm sure that has the Magnum Shot not the Chilled shot that the game loads have..
